WebMay 25, 2012 · The FFT returns amplitudes without frequencies because the frequencies depend, not just on the length of the FFT, but also on the sample rate of the data, which isn't part of the FFT itself or it's input. You can feed the same length FFT data at any sample rate, as thus get any range of frequencies out of it.

Using FFT to find the center of mass under periodic boundary conditions. 1. comprehensive metabolic panel how to readWebMar 21, 2024 · Apply sgolayfilt on the raw ‘radarSig’ data. You can compare the fft of the filtered data to the fft of the raw data to see the filtering effect. If you divide element-wise the fft of the filtered data by the fft of the raw data you will get the effective transfer function of the sgolayfilt filter. That will help you understand how it works. . echo dot materialsWebFor limitations related to variable-size data, see Variable-Sizing Restrictions for Code Generation of Toolbox Functions (MATLAB Coder).
